About this role

Overview

The Senior Business Systems Analyst collaborates with business customers and the software development team to design, develop, and enhance software applications. This role ensures quality applications by aligning product strategy with customer needs, gathering detailed requirements, and supporting development through implementation. The analyst leads or participates in essential stages of the software lifecycle, including design, testing, training, implementation, and stakeholder communication.

Responsibilities

  • Creates detailed requirement specifications, designs web and mobile user interfaces, workflows, and documentation. Guides the development of new or updated software products using facilitation skills, interviews, and business and market research to refine requirements.
  • Serves as the intermediary between business users and the software development team, acting as Scrum Master for assigned projects. Leads agile teams in planning and execution.
  • Performs root cause analysis on issues and documents, analyzes, and helps correct software defects throughout the product lifecycle.
  • Collaborate with business engagement team members and cross-functional IT teams to identify gaps between current applications and desired outcomes, assesses and implements improvements.
  • Assists the lead with project planning, tracking progress, reporting status, managing issues, escalation, resolution, and change control.
  • Leads activities associated with the application production promotions and implementation activities. Supports the creation of user manuals and training materials, and communicates planned changes internally to customer support, marketing, and other stakeholders.
  • Aids in establishing and adhering to software development methodologies, standards, procedures, practices, and goals.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er information systems, business, or equivalent experience.
  • Excellent listening, verbal and written communication skills and the ability to interact professionally with a diverse group, executives, managers, and subject matter experts.
  • Excellent influencing and consultative skills, including the ability to get results through others without having direct reports.
  • Knowledge of RPI tools and holder of either (Yellow Belt, Green Belt, Change Agent)
  • Works independently under minimal supervision and according to established procedures and policies.
  • High energy, strong work ethics, quick learner and team player
  • 5+ years of business and systems analysis in software product development, preferably healthcare or related work experience. Knowledge of the Foundry application is strongly preferred.
  • Note: Within 6 months of hire, the individual selected for this position is required to have completed specific Foundry training modules including the Front-End Development training track.
  • Expertise in requirements analysis, use case development, and familiarity with commercial software, compliance, and regulatory markets.
  • Ability to analyze business systems, document requirements, and identify process improvements.
  • Strong knowledge of Agile methodology and Scrum Master experience.
  • Proficient with project life cycles, data flow diagrams, web interface design, data modeling, reporting, and technical architecture.
  • Understanding of relational databases, use of query/reporting tools, and SQL statement construction.
  • Excellent problem solving, facilitation, customer service, influencing, and consultative skills; capable of achieving results through others and improving products efficiently.
